Effective operators treat a restaurant business proposal as a commitment to financial outcomes, not a collection of initiatives, ensuring every change remains tethered to bottom line performance.<\/p>\n<h2>The Real Problem With Restaurant Business Proposals<\/h2>\n<p>The primary issue is not a lack of effort but a lack of visibility. Most organizations do not have an alignment problem; they have a visibility problem disguised as alignment. Leaders often misunderstand that a proposal is not a static document but a living contract between functions. Current approaches fail because they rely on fragmented tools like spreadsheets and email to track progress across disparate units. This creates a disconnect where execution milestones might appear green while the actual financial value leaks away due to unmanaged cross-functional dependencies.<\/p>\n<p>Consider a large restaurant chain attempting to roll out a new supply chain efficiency program. The project team reported 90 percent completion based on vendor onboarding milestones. However, the finance team discovered that the anticipated 5 percent reduction in COGS was never realized. The failure occurred because the measures lacked a controller. The business consequence was a 12-month delay in EBITDA realization and millions in lost margin, all hidden by misleading project status reports.<\/p>\n<h2>What Good Actually Looks Like<\/h2>\n<p>High-performing operators and consulting firms view these proposals through the lens of strict financial discipline. Strong teams do not just track if a task is done; they monitor if the value is realized. They move away from slide-deck governance toward governed execution, where every measure is tied to a specific owner, sponsor, and controller. This ensures that the organization maintains a dual view of reality: is the execution on track, and is the expected EBITDA contribution actually being delivered? By separating these, teams avoid the trap of declaring success while financial performance declines.<\/p>\n<h2>How Execution Leaders Do This<\/h2>\n<p>Leaders structure their work using a clear, hierarchical model: Organization, Portfolio, Program, Project, Measure Package, and Measure.
